Kelsey Rey impressed the coaches with her voice and her looks when she performed Estelle's 'American Boy' on the series premiere of 'The Voice.' Perhaps, what's more impressive is that she had already received over 1 million hits on YouTube before her 'Voice' audition.

Rey, a 20-year-old singer from the small town of Sebastian, Fla., signed a record deal at age 11 as part of a girl group called Funn Club. The quartet toured the country performing songs for Radio Disney. "I learned so much about stage presence, and recording in the studio," writes Rey of her Funn Club days in a pre-audition blog post. "I love music so much, and I can't wait to show the world how passionate I am about this business."

Well, she has already shown the world a lot of herself in a seductive video for her song 'Masquerade.' The clip has garnered around 1.4 million views on YouTube, thanks in large part to a massive following in Europe.

Rey's rendition of 'American Boy' caught the attention of three of the 'Voice' coaches, but she ultimately chose to be on Cee Lo Green's team. "There I was, standing in front of my idols, and they believed in my voice!" writes Rey. "I never imagined an opportunity like this!"
